**Handover — report exports, Gablewyn project**

Welcome aboard! Main gotcha: the export service stores everything in UTC but the scheduler on Thistledown runs in the customer's local zone, so DST transitions double-fire or skip jobs twice a year. There's a patch half-finished on the `tz-sane` branch — please pick that up first. Tests are in `exports/spec/zones`; run them before touching anything. Marnie left notes in the wiki under "Gablewyn timezones." To decrypt her notes archive, you'll need the recovery passphrase, which is right below.

strongbox words: druvan-lamys-eliius-jorax-istox-soreth-ulays-gilix-ralix-oliiel-norwyn-casvan-praius

### Checklist: Bounce Processor cutover

- [ ] Verify the Mailwright bounce processor drains the legacy queue before flipping the Penthorpe feature flag. Hard bounces should suppress the address immediately; soft bounces get three retries over 48 hours, same as before. Double-check the DLQ is empty — last time we cut over with stragglers in there and spent a fun afternoon replaying them by hand. Once the smoke test passes in staging, grab the deploy artifact and confirm it matches. The trace token for the verified build goes right here.

build token for tawif-bahip: htk31_68bba16e1afabfef4ecc69408c06f16

- [ ] **Step 7: Seal pipeline signing key.** Before sealing, confirm the Quillmark rendering pipeline has completed its final build and all markdown templates are checksummed. The release manager witnesses the key custodian placing the signing material in escrow. Record the ceremony time in the ledger. Should escrow retrieval ever be required, the pipeline keystore unlocks only with the recovery passphrase recorded below.

unlock words, yajep-tadup: ulaius-drudor-pelath-belox-wenath-sorael